Registration / Serial:C-FSUB
Aircraft Original Type:De Havilland Canada DHC-3 Otter
Aircraft Generic Type:De Havilland Canada DHC-3 Otter (U-1/UC)
Aircraft Version:De Havilland Canada DHC-3 Otter
C/n (msn):8
Operator Titles:Air North
City / Airport:Whitehorse - Erik Nielsen International (CYXY / YXY)Map
Region / Country:Yukon, Canada
Photo Date:April 1983
Photo by:Gary VincentContact
Photo ID:17455Submit Correction
View count: 331
Not even half way through it's career here, "Bert" was delivered to the RCAF March 28, 1953. The air force put it into storage in September 1957. Sold in 1965 to De Havilland Canada, who refurbished and sold it as CF-SUB to Coast Range Airways of Atlin BC. The rugged bush plane would operate the next 21 years in British Columbia and the Yukon before working one summer in Ontario in 1987 and then moving to Cargair Ltee in Quebec. Sold in 2007 to Air Mont-Laurier in 2007, it was cancelled from the register in early 2017.

Registration / Serial:N1043T
Aircraft Original Type:Sikorsky S-61
Aircraft Generic Type:Sikorsky S-61 (H-3/HSS-2/Sea King)
Aircraft Version:Sikorsky S-61A
C/n (msn):61083
Operator Titles:Croman
City / Airport:Vancouver - International (CYVR / YVR)Map
Region / Country:British Columbia, Canada
Photo Date:April 1983
Photo by:Gary VincentContact
Photo ID:16081Submit Correction
View count: 250
Originally 149009 with the US Navy, this Sea King was transferred to the USAF as 62-12571. Placed in storage at MASDC Dec 16, 1974, it was sold to Croman October 15, 1981. Photographed looking slightly askew, the helicopter had earlier lost the tail rotor assembly when lifting off. The pilot managed to put it back on the ground before going into the adjacent ditch (where the tail rotor and gear box ended up). It's still current with Croman at the time of uploading.

Registration / Serial:N7450
Aircraft Original Type:Vickers Viscount
Aircraft Generic Type:Vickers Viscount
Aircraft Version:Vickers 745D Viscount
C/n (msn):206
Operator Titles:(Redmond Air)
City / Airport:Olympia - Regional (KOLM / OLM)Map
Region / Country:Washington, United States
Photo Date:April 1983
Photo by:Gary VincentContact
Photo ID:12800Submit Correction
View count: 472
Delivered to Capital Airlines November 1956, N7450 was absorbed in to the United Airlines fleet in 1961 via a merger. Viscount International Corporation bought it, along with the rest of United's Viscount fleet including spares in 1969. After a time with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University (74-77) and Trans Florida Airlines (77-79), it was sold to Redmond Air, who owned it from 1979 to 1983. Re-purchased by Trans Florida , repainted in a new livery, but put into storage and broken up in 1987.

Registration / Serial:Q497
Aircraft Original Type:English Electric Canberra
Aircraft Generic Type:English Electric Canberra
Aircraft Version:English Electric Canberra T4
C/n (msn):71199
Operator Titles:India - Air Force
City / Airport:Samlesbury (EGNG) (closed)Map
Region / Country:England, United Kingdom
Photo Date:April 1983
Photo by:Richard VandervordContact
Photo ID:2392Submit Correction
View count: 469
Taken on charge by the RAF in 1.54 as WE191, this Canberra went back to BAe in 2.78 to be prepared for the Indian AF, but was never delivered. The fuselage is now preserved at the Dumfries & Galloway Aviation Museum, while the starboard wing was fitted to Canberra T.17 WH665 dumped at Filton in 1988 (was due to be sunk as a diving wreck). Others in this view from left are T.4 WT488 (b/u Dunsfold 99), TT.18 WJ721 (nose pres. Scotland) and probably TT.18 WE122 (to FRADU, nose in Suffolk) at right

Registration / Serial:XA900
Aircraft Original Type:Avro 698 Vulcan
Aircraft Generic Type:Avro 698 Vulcan
Aircraft Version:Avro 698 Vulcan B.1A
C/n (msn):PS12
Operator Titles:UK - Air Force
City / Airport:Cosford (EGWC)Map
Region / Country:England, United Kingdom
Collection:RAF Museum Cosford
Photo Date:April 1983
Photo by:Richard VandervordContact
Photo ID:2391Submit Correction
View count: 329
First flying on 07th March 1957, this was the 12th production Vulcan and last flew 19.11.65 when it was delivered to No.2 SoTT, Cosford. Became 7896M; to Cosford Aerospace Museum but controversially scrapped 1986 - the last intact B.1. But - not the last time a significant airframe would perish there when better could be expected
